Overview

My research focuses on statistical learning for complex spatio-temporal processes. For example, I have concentrated on statistical learning for advection-diffusion processes and spatio-temporal point processes, as well as their applications in wildfire smoke propagation and wildfire risk quantification for power delivery networks. I aim to develop innovative physics-informed data-driven methodologies to address high-impact challenges in environment, energy, and other critical systems. My research seeks to generate actionable insights that enhance the resilience and sustainability of these systems, especially in the face of increasingly frequent and severe extreme natural events.
